在Vue.js中,可以通过使用@wheel
指令来监听鼠标滚轮事件,并将其标记为被动。被动事件是指在事件处理程序中调用了event.preventDefault()
方法,阻止了事件的默认行为。
下面是在Vue.js中将鼠标滚轮事件标记为被动的步骤:
@wheel.passive
指令来监听鼠标滚轮事件,并调用一个方法来处理事件。例如:<template>
<div @wheel.passive="handleScroll"></div>
</template>
handleScroll
方法来处理鼠标滚轮事件。在该方法中,调用event.preventDefault()
方法来标记事件为被动。例如:<script>
export default {
methods: {
handleScroll(event) {
event.preventDefault();
// 处理鼠标滚轮事件的逻辑
}
}
}
</script>
通过以上步骤,你可以在Vue.js中将鼠标滚轮事件标记为被动,以阻止事件的默认行为。请注意,这只是一个示例,你可以根据实际需求来编写具体的事件处理逻辑。
关于Vue.js的更多信息和相关产品,你可以参考腾讯云的文档和产品介绍:
没有搜到相关的沙龙
领取专属 10元无门槛券
手把手带您无忧上云